Light modulation information display device and illumination control device

  • US 6,956,555 B2
  • Filed: 04/30/2001
  • Issued: 10/18/2005
  • Est. Priority Date: 05/02/2000
  • Status: Expired due to Term
First Claim
Patent Images

1. An illumination control device for illuminating a light modulation information display device with light, comprising:

  • at least one illumination device for irradiating light which is generated through discharging, the at least one illumination device having a first portion and a second portion; and

    a driving waveform generation section for controlling the light which is irradiated from the at least one illumination device to the light modulation information display device, wherein;

    the light modulation information display device is operable so as to have a first period and a second period during which an image is displayed;

    during the first period, the driving waveform generation section applies a first voltage to the second portion of the at least one illumination device, the first voltage causing the second portion of the at least one illumination device to be turned entirely-ON; and

    during the second period, the driving waveform generation section applies a second voltage to the first portion of the at least one illumination device wherein the second voltage is different from the first voltage and the second voltage is a partially-ON voltage for causing the first portion of the at least one illumination device to be illuminated such that the at least one illumination device sustains a discharging state.
